🛳️cruise

verb
/kruːz/

Meaning

to travel smoothly at a moderate speed, especially for pleasure

Example Sentences

They decided to cruise along the coast during their vacation.

Example Expressions

cruise control

Synonyms

sail, glide, drift, coast, navigate

Antonyms

anchor, halt, stop

Collocations

go on a cruise, cruise ship, cruise along, luxury cruise
